    The national capital city median house price increased by 0.4% over the August quarter compared to the July quarter, and is now higher by 7.8% over the year ending August 2024.
    National unit prices rose by 0.4% over August following the fall reported over the previous month. Hobart was the top monthly performer up by 4.4% followed by Perth higher by 1.5%, Adelaide up 1.4% and Sydney and Brisbane each higher by 0.4%.
